Valotic Tech Inc. sells electronics over the Internet. The Consumer Products Division is organized as a cost center. The budget

for the Consumer Products Division for the month ended January 31 is as follows (in thousands):
1. Customer service salaries $546,840.00
2. Insurance and property taxes 114,660.00
3. Distribution salaries 872,340.00
4. Marketing salaries 1,028,370.00
5. Engineer salaries 836,850.00
6. Warehouse wages 586,110.00
7. Equipment depreciation 183,792.00
8. Total $4,168,962.00
During January, the costs incurred in the Consumer Products Division were as follows:
1. Customer service salaries $602,350.00
2. Insurance and property taxes 110,240.00
3. Distribution salaries 861,200.00
4. Marketing salaries 1,085,230.00
5. Engineer salaries 820,008.00
6. Warehouse wages 562,632.00
7. Equipment depreciation 183,610.00
8. Total $4,225,270.00
Required:
1. Prepare a budget performance report for the director of the Consumer Products Division for the month of January. Enter all amounts as positive numbers.
Valotic Tech Inc.
Budget Performance Report—Director, Consumer Products Division
For the Month Ended January 31, 2016
1 Budget Actual Over Budget Under Budget
2 Customer service salaries
3 Insurance and property taxes
4 Distribution salaries
5 Marketing salaries
6 Engineer salaries
7 Warehouse wages
8 Equipment depreciation
9 Total
2. For which costs might the director be expected to request supplemental reports?

Answer:

<u>Total Over budget = $112370</u>

<u>Total Under Budget= $ 56062</u>

Explanation:

<u>Valotic Tech Inc.</u>

<u>Budget Performance Report—Director, Consumer Products Division</u>

<u>For the Month Ended January 31, 2016</u>

                                                 Budget          Actual       (Over) Under Budget

Customer service salaries   $546,840     $602,350         (55,510)

Insurance & property taxes    114,660        110,240             4420

Distribution salaries               872,340         861,200           11,140

Marketing salaries               1,028,370       1,085,230          (56,860)

Engineer salaries                 836,850          820,008         16842

Warehouse wages                586,110          562,632          23478

<u>Equipment depreciation        183,792        183,610                182              </u>

<u> Total                                  $4,168,962      $4,225,270        (56308)       </u>

<u />

<u>Total Over budget = $112370</u>

<u>Total Under Budget= $ 56062</u>

Over budget means that the amount is spent more than the amount budgeted.

The Customer service salaries and  Marketing salaries are over budgeted and the the director is expected to request supplemental reports of these to analyze where the amount has been overspent.
